Sore Throat, Hurts To Talk And Swallow. Could It Be An Allergy?

I don t feel sick, by this morning my throat began to hurt like I got punched. It doesn t feel like a typical sore throat . Also, it sort of hurts like a muscle got sprained or pulled when I look to one side or the other. Do I need to go see a Dr.? Could it be an allergy? I can t think of anything unusual I ve eaten. Also, it hurts when I talk and swallow , but not in a typical raw way. Just pressure on te sore area that feels bruised

After considering the sequences of development of your symptoms it appears that you are having acute pharyngitis which is most of the times is viral but one should consider for other infective organisms as well.

For confirmation of disease and treatment plan you should do-

1- Culture and sensitivity of throat swab.

2- X-Ray paranasal sinuses.

3- Blood- CBC, ESR, blood sugar- (F & PP).

Till the results of investigations are awaited you may take-

a- Tab Paracetamol.

b- Warm saline gargling.

c- Anti-histaminic.
